ITALY UPSETS U.S. IN HOPMAN CUP
Wednesday January 2 10:33 AM
PERTH, Australia (AP) - Francesa Schiavone and David Sanguinette beat
their
highly favored American opponents Wednesday to give Italy a winning
2-0 lead
in their round-robin match at the Hopman Cup tennis tournament.
Schiavone, who beat No. 5-ranked Kim Clijsters two days earlier, overcame
a
hamstring injury to upset Monica Seles (news - profile - photos) 6-4,
2-6, 6-4
and give Italy a 1-0 lead.
Sanguinette then beat Jan Michael Gambill 7-6 (1), 6-3. Seles and Gambill
came back to win the mixed doubles 6-1, 6-3 to make the final margin
2-1.
The top-seeded Americans and Italy both have 1-1 records in Group A.
The
Americans likely will need to beat Belgium on Friday to qualify from
Group A
in Saturday's final. (RAA: Belgium beat Italy on Jan.1, See Below)........

BELGIUM BEATS ITALY IN HOPMAN
CUP
Tuesday January 1 2:17 PM ET
PERTH, Australia (AP) - Kim Clijsters was bedeviled by unforced errors
in losing
her singles match, but Belgium beat Italy 2-1 Tuesday in the Hopman
Cup.
Clijsters, at No. 5 the tournament's highest-ranked woman, was beaten
by
Francesca Schiavone 6-4, 6-4. But Belgium's Xavier Malisse stopped
Davide
Sanguinetti 6-4, 7-5, and Clijsters and Malisse defeated Schiavone
and
Sanguinetti 6-3, 6-4 in the deciding mixed doubles...
Clijsters made 50 unforced errors while Schiavone produced the match
of her
career. It wasn't until set point that Clijsters found a spark. She
saved seven
set points until a backhand down the line by Schiavone gave Italy the
victory.
